Abstract

The present invention relates to a kind of automobile-used anti-icing fluid of mining transportation, are made of the raw material of following weight parts: 30-70 parts of water, 10-20 parts of glycerine, and 1-5 parts of auxiliary material, 18-50 parts of ethylene glycol or 40-60 parts of propylene glycol.The indices such as condensation point, boiling point and the anti-corrosion of the automobile-used anti-icing fluid of mining transportation of the present invention reach requirement, can not only reduce freezing point, additionally it is possible to which a series of problems, such as effectivelying prevent fouling, burn into cavitation pitting cylinder sleeve is suitble to production extensively and application, reduces production cost.

Description

A kind of automobile-used anti-icing fluid of mining transportation
Technical field
The invention belongs to anti-icing fluid fields, are related to a kind of automobile-used anti-icing fluid of mining transportation.
Background technique
The full name of anti-icing fluid should be anti-freeze cooling liquid, mean the coolant liquid of antifreeze function.Anti-icing fluid can prevent Cold winter stop when unfrozen cooling fluid and spalling radiator and freezing engine cylinder block or lid.But we will correct one Misread, anti-icing fluid is not only winter, it should be used in whole year.Automobile is normally in maintenance project, every traveling 1 year, Need to change engine fluid.Coolant liquid is mainly used in car engine cooling system, is had cooling, antifreeze, antiscale, is prevented The effects of corruption, anti-boiling.Coolant liquid is mainly made of antifreezing agent, water, corrosion inhibiter, defoaming agent, coloring agent etc..It is currently used antifreeze Liquid main component contains calcium chloride, methanol or ethylene glycol.Since methanol is volatile, low boiling point, security risk is big, and calcium chloride is then Due to easily precipitating, pipeline is clogged, usage amount is gradually reduced in production.Therefore freezing point can not only be reduced by developing one kind, moreover it is possible to The automobile-used anti-icing fluid of mining transportation for a series of problems, such as enough effectivelying prevent fouling, burn into cavitation pitting cylinder sleeve is those skilled in the art Change technical problem urgently to be solved.
Summary of the invention
The object of the present invention is to provide a kind of automobile-used anti-icing fluid of mining transportation, defect existing for current technology and not is solved Foot.
The technical scheme to solve the above technical problems is that
A kind of automobile-used anti-icing fluid of mining transportation, is made of the raw material of following weight parts: 30-70 parts of water, glycerine 10-20 Part, 1-5 parts of auxiliary material, 18-50 parts of ethylene glycol;
Or, 30-70 parts of water, 10-20 parts of glycerine, 1-5 parts of auxiliary material, 40-60 parts of propylene glycol.
Further, the automobile-used anti-icing fluid of above-mentioned mining transportation is made of the raw material of following weight parts: 60 parts of water, 8 parts of glycerine, 1.5 parts of auxiliary material, 32 parts of ethylene glycol.
Further, the automobile-used anti-icing fluid of above-mentioned mining transportation is made of the raw material of following weight parts: 53 parts of water, glycerine 15 Part, 1.5 parts of auxiliary material, 45 parts of propylene glycol.
Further, the auxiliary material is made of the raw material of following weight parts:
0.05-0.50 parts of paranitrobenzoic acid, 0.20-0.55 parts of benzotriazole, 0.10-0.45 parts of sodium nitrite, phosphorus Sour disodium hydrogen 0.05-0.35 parts, 0.05-0.45 parts of sodium metasilicate, 0.15-0.45 parts of glycine, 0.05-0.55 parts of sodium nitrate, paste It is 0.05-0.55 parts smart, 0.20-0.50 parts of sodium hydroxide, 0.1-0.65 parts of defoaming agent.
Further, the auxiliary material is made of the raw material of following weight parts:
0.1 part of paranitrobenzoic acid, 0.25 part of benzotriazole, 0.15 part of sodium nitrite, 0.1 part of disodium hydrogen phosphate, silicon 0.08 part of sour sodium, 0.2 part of glycine, 0.1 part of sodium nitrate, 0.1 part of dextrin, 0.22 part of sodium hydroxide, 0.2 part of defoaming agent.
Further, above-mentioned water is deionized water and/or ultrapure water.
Further, above-mentioned defoaming agent is 1210 types.
The beneficial effects of the present invention are: the items such as the automobile-used anti-icing fluid condensation point of mining transportation of the present invention, boiling point and anti-corrosion refer to Mark reaches requirement, can not only reduce freezing point, additionally it is possible to a series of problems, such as effectivelying prevent fouling, burn into cavitation pitting cylinder sleeve, especially It is suitble to voluntarily configure, reduces production cost.The automobile-used anti-icing fluid freezing point of mining transportation of the present invention is -26 DEG C~-30 DEG C, boiling point >= 106 DEG C, it can satisfy mine truck use in winter completely.
Specific embodiment
Principles and features of the present invention are described with the following Examples, the given examples are served only to explain the present invention, It is not intended to limit the scope of the present invention.
Embodiment 1
Sequentially add 60 grams of deionized water into reactor tank, 32 grams of ethylene glycol, 8 grams of glycerine, paranitrobenzoic acid 0.1 Gram, 0.25 gram of benzotriazole, 0.15 gram of sodium nitrite, 0.1 gram of disodium hydrogen phosphate, 0.08 gram of sodium metasilicate, 0.2 gram of glycine, 0.1 gram of sodium nitrate, 0.1 gram of dextrin, 0.22 gram of sodium hydroxide, 1,210 0.2 gram of type defoaming agents, mixing speed is 110 revs/min, Mixing time is 2 hours, is sufficiently stirred and can be prepared by the automobile-used anti-icing fluid of mining transportation.
Raw material per ton can make 2.5 tons, about 6,000 yuan of per ton cost.
Through detecting, automobile-used -28 DEG C of anti-icing fluid freezing point of the mining transportation, boiling point is 108 DEG C.
Embodiment 2
Sequentially add 53 grams of deionized water into reactor tank, 15 grams of glycerine, 45 grams of propylene glycol, paranitrobenzoic acid 0.1 Gram, 0.25 gram of benzotriazole, 0.15 gram of sodium nitrite, 0.1 gram of disodium hydrogen phosphate, 0.08 gram of sodium metasilicate, 0.2 gram of glycine, 0.10 gram of sodium nitrate, 0.10 gram of dextrin, 0.22 gram of sodium hydroxide, 1,210 0.2 gram of type defoaming agents, mixing speed is 110 revs/min Clock, mixing time are 2 hours, are sufficiently stirred and can be prepared by the automobile-used anti-icing fluid of mining transportation.
Raw material per ton can make 2.2 tons, about 8,000 yuan of per ton cost.
Through detecting, automobile-used -26 DEG C of anti-icing fluid freezing point of the mining transportation, boiling point is 107 DEG C.
Embodiment 3
Sequentially add 35 grams of deionized water into reactor tank, 10 grams of glycerine, 45 grams of propylene glycol, paranitrobenzoic acid 0.05 Gram, 0.20 gram of benzotriazole, 0.10 gram of sodium nitrite, 0.05 gram of disodium hydrogen phosphate, 0.10 gram of sodium metasilicate, 0.2 gram of glycine, 0.05 gram of sodium nitrate, 0.05 gram of dextrin, 0.20 gram of sodium hydroxide, 1,210 0.10 gram of type defoaming agents, mixing speed is 110 revs/min Clock, mixing time are 2 hours, are sufficiently stirred and can be prepared by the automobile-used anti-icing fluid of mining transportation.
Raw material per ton can make 2.3 tons, about 7,000 yuan of per ton cost.
Through detecting, automobile-used -30 DEG C of anti-icing fluid freezing point of the mining transportation, boiling point is 107 DEG C.
Embodiment 4
Sequentially add 65 grams of deionized water into reactor tank, 15 grams of glycerine, 60 grams of propylene glycol, paranitrobenzoic acid 0.5 Gram, 0.45 gram of benzotriazole, 0.40 gram of sodium nitrite, 0.35 gram of disodium hydrogen phosphate, 0.45 gram of sodium metasilicate, glycine 0.35 Gram, 0.55 gram of sodium nitrate, 0.55 gram of dextrin, 0.45 gram of sodium hydroxide, 1,210 0.6 gram of type defoaming agents, mixing speed be 110 turns/ Minute, mixing time is 2 hours, is sufficiently stirred and can be prepared by the automobile-used anti-icing fluid of mining transportation.
Raw material per ton can make 2.4 tons, about 8,000 yuan of per ton cost.
Through detecting, automobile-used -29 DEG C of anti-icing fluid freezing point of the mining transportation, boiling point is 107 DEG C.
Embodiment 5
Sequentially add 50 grams of deionized water into reactor tank, 15 grams of glycerine, 18 grams of ethylene glycol, paranitrobenzoic acid 0.1 Gram, 0.25 gram of benzotriazole, 0.30 gram of sodium nitrite, 0.1 gram of disodium hydrogen phosphate, 0.08 gram of sodium metasilicate, 0.2 gram of glycine, 0.30 gram of sodium nitrate, 0.1 gram of dextrin, 0.22 gram of sodium hydroxide, 1,210 0.2 gram of type defoaming agents, mixing speed is 110 revs/min, Mixing time is 2 hours, is sufficiently stirred and can be prepared by the automobile-used anti-icing fluid of mining transportation.
Raw material per ton can make 2.2 tons, about 8,000 yuan of per ton cost.
Through detecting, automobile-used -29 DEG C of anti-icing fluid freezing point of the mining transportation, boiling point is 107 DEG C.
